Park Landscaper
BGIS View all jobs
- Toronto, ON
- $39,206-46,125 per year
- Permanent
- Full-time
- Maintain and install ornamental gardens and seasonal planters, which include watering, weeding, deadheading, and pruning.
- Assist natural areas restoration projects and perennial garden and shrub bed maintenance.
- Hardscape maintenance including interlock repair and adjustments, sign installation and the like.
- Park sanitation, including litter and waste collection.
- Provide staff support for outdoor events and stewardship activities.
- Additional tasks in other areas of park operations like turf care, urban arboriculture & forestry, park infrastructure and irrigation maintenance.
- Support winter maintenance operations including snow clearing and ice control.
- Other duties as needed.

- Only those with some formal training in programs or accreditations related to horticulture, landscaping, environmental science or who have extensive previous parks, landscape and related experiences would be considered.
- Must have a current knowledge of the Ontario's Occupational Health and Safety Act.
- Ability to work daily from 7:00AM to 3:30PM, including evening and weekend shifts as required.
- Good verbal and written communication skills.
- Attention to detail.
- Ability to deal with the public using tact and courtesy.
- A team player that embraces a collaborative approach to problem solving.
- Ability to work independently and as part of team.
- Must be capable of working in all types of weather.
- Must be able to lift 23kg.
- Must possess and maintain a valid G license.
